The Role

An opportunity has presented through growth for a highly motivated and enthusiastic Registered Nurse to join the Jem Health team as a Registered Nurse/Occupational Health Assessor (OHA) on a permanent part-time basis, for immediate start. Your role will be to provide exceptional service, consistent quality and attention to detail in the delivery of employment-related health assessments and occupational health initiatives. This role is anticipated to be offered at a part-time capacity (4 days per week), and will be based in our Kinross clinic.

Your responsibilities will include (but are not limited to):

  • Occupational Health Assessments including pre-employment medicals, audiometry, spirometry, ECGs, drug screening, functional capacity assessments and fitness testing.
  • Timely and accurate reporting
  • High level compliance and observation of privacy act
  • Worker health checks
  • General administration
  • Monitoring and maintaining stock levels & equipment
  • Health and wellness projects, initiatives, training and promotion
  • Contribute to client relationship management, continuous improvement and business growth initiatives
  • Commitment and compliance to strong safety culture
